Description

Situated in a prime location within the New Forest National Park, this remarkable property offers a unique chance for renovation or redevelopment with the appropriate planning permissions. The expansive residence boasts six bedrooms and five reception areas, all nestled within approximately 6.1 acres of land that includes three paddocks and a charming walled garden featuring outbuildings. With captivating views over the open forest, this property presents not only a home but also an opportunity for investment. This characterful country residence, believed to have origins from the early 1900s, features extensive accommodation spread over two floors with two separate staircases, showcasing the architectural elegance of its time. The layout includes five spacious reception rooms along with original service areas such as back-to-back kitchens and utility rooms, alongside a cellar that once served domestic staff. While the property is in need of significant modernisation, it provides an excellent canvas for those looking to restore and reimagine a home full of charm and history into a splendid family dwelling tailored for contemporary living. The grounds offer an exceptional sense of privacy and connection with nature—perfect for equestrian activities or simply enjoying the serene ambiance of the New Forest. With easy access to local amenities and transport links to nearby towns like Lymington and Ringwood, as well as larger cities like Southampton and Bournemouth, this property is ideally situated for both convenience and leisure.
